Principal Estimator, Engineering (Hybrid)
02/21/2025Locations: Hartford, Connecticut; Westwood, Massachusetts
Role and Scope of Position:Principal Estimator is responsible for the highest level of estimating work across the Eversource three-state area. Responsible for accomplishing major, complex estimating activities including commercial bids. The incumbent is a recognized technical expert in all aspects of estimating functions and may serve as an estimating team leader for major projects, groups of projects, or bids.
This is a hybrid job. The first 3 months are in the office.
Essential Functions:
Cost Estimating
- Develops estimates for large major projects or suites of projects including FERC 1000 projects. (typically, over $10M).
- Leads estimate review process for competitive bid projects with the bid team.
- Provides expert peer review of estimates prepared internally and by outside vendors.
- Supports standardization methods of cost estimating templates across the three-state territory to ensure consistency and efficiency for developing cost estimates.
- Identifies and quantifies project risks and associated risk/contingency cost impacts and clarifications as well as coordinating the risk effort with the project team and the enterprise risk committee.
- Develops contractor or vendor bid comparisons.
- Supports cost estimating tools and databases development to ensure estimates are well documented and updated based on project actuals.

Technical Knowledge/Skill/Education/Licenses/Certifications:
Technical Knowledge/Skill:
- Expert commercial estimating background including responding to competitive requests for proposals (RFP)
- Comprehensive electric industry estimating knowledge and experience
- Knowledge of transmission and substation power system planning, engineering, maintenance, and operations.
- Lead efforts to develop collaborative relationships to facilitate the accomplishment of work goals.
- Understanding of the Federal and New England Regulatory environment and the impact for the Transmission Business.
- Knowledge of Eversource’s office automation and information systems such as Power Plan, Maximo, etc.
- Ability to enhance internal and external customer satisfaction.
- Strong communication skills, including the ability to make formal presentations and translate technical information into terms that are meaningful to the audience.
- Expert knowledge of Microsoft Excel, Word. Experience with working and developing an estimating system desirable.
Education:
- A Bachelor’s degree in engineering, project estimating, or similar is required. A focus in electrical engineering or estimating is preferred. An advanced degree Engineering or Business Administration is desirable.
Experience:
- Minimum of ten (10) years in the technical, operational, estimating or engineering aspects of the utility/construction industry. Four (4) years’ experience in one or more aspects of the job is required and transmission experience is strongly preferred.
Licenses & Certifications:
- Registered Professional Engineer is desirable (NH, MA, or CT preferred)
Working Conditions:
- Must be available to work emergency storm assignment as required.
- Must be available to travel between MA/CT/NH as necessary.
Compensation and Benefits:
Eversource offers a competitive total rewards program. The annual salary range for this position is $134,240.00 -$149,150.00, plus incentive. Salary is commensurate with your experience. Check out the career site for an overview of our benefits.
